RAMABAI, PUNDITA MAY 26 1888

26 Rutland Square Boston Mass. May 26th 1888

My dear Friend, What a hurried farewell we had in Washington when we left each other!

The little package with gifts inside it which you sent to Phila arrived safely. I was very busy and am so now for there is no end of letters I have to write.

I have written nearly 50 letters in 48 hours and have to write many more. Hope I shall see you again in about 11 years if both of us live and all things go on as nicely as they are going now. I shall always remember with great pleasure the happy time I had with you and your kindness [home?]
